Humphrey Park to Thorpe-le-Soken by train

A train trip from Humphrey Park to Thorpe-le-Soken takes about 7hrs 36 mins on average, covering roughly 183 miles (295 kilometres). With around 11 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£38.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Humphrey Park to Thorpe-le-Soken start from as little as £38.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Humphrey Park to Thorpe-le-Soken start from £101.90 one way, or £133.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Humphrey Park to Thorpe-le-Soken are available for £113.00 one way, or £170.10 return

Station Facilities at Humphrey Park

Simplicity defines Humphrey Park station, as it does not feature a ticket office or any machines for ticket collection. This station prioritizes accessibility with step-free access available in parts. Be aware, though, the station lacks wa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shments, but installed seating areas offer a basic level of comfort for those awaiting trains. Though staff assistance is unavailable, ramps for easy train access are provided, ensuring a smoother journey for everyone. For any travel-related queries or assistance, passengers are encouraged to contact the customer helpline at 08002006060.

Getting Around from Humphrey Park

While Humphrey Park doesn't have its own car park, it is well-connected through local transport links. Rail replacement services and local buses connect travelers to Manchester and Trafford Park, with stops conveniently located on Derbyshire Lane West and Chatsworth Road. Taxis are also accessible, helping to bridge any gap between the station and your final destination. Cycling enthusiasts should note that while there are no cycle hire facilities on-site, you can explore alternative arrangements via Northern Railway's Cab4You service.

Facilities and Amenities

At Thorpe-le-Soken Station, travelers have access to basic yet essential amenities. Although there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available to facilitate a seamless ticket-purchasing experience. The machines are user-friendly, accepting card payments, and are equipped with induction loops for accessibility.

While the station itself does not provide refreshments or shopping outlets, nearby facilities can cater to other needs. Waiting rooms are available for those looking to relax before their train journey, operational from Monday to Friday between 6:30 AM and 11:00 PM. Accessibility features are somewhat limited; the station does not offer step-free access, so those with mobility challenges might consider nearby alternatives at Clacton-on-Sea or Kirby Cross stations.

Travel and Connectivity

Getting to and from Thorpe-le-Soken is straightforward with its connections to local transport. Rail replacement services are conveniently located at the entrance to the station car park. Though there are no dedicated bus or taxi services directly linked with the station, the locality typically supports a range of travel options nearby.
